HGH’s Influence on Metabolic Processes
One of the most critical functions of human growth hormone is its ability to regulate metabolism. HGH stimulates the liver to produce insulin-like growth factor 1 (IGF-1), which helps facilitate protein synthesis, fat metabolism, and energy production. By promoting the breakdown of fats and inhibiting glucose uptake in certain tissues, HGH supports a leaner body composition and efficient energy utilization. This hormone also aids in maintaining muscle mass and reducing adipose tissue, making it vital for metabolic health. However, as HGH levels decline with age, metabolic efficiency may decrease, leading to weight gain, reduced energy levels, and an increased risk of metabolic disorders such as insulin resistance.
The Connection Between HGH and Aging
The decline in HGH production, often referred to as somatopause, is a hallmark of aging. This reduction contributes to many of the physical changes associated with growing older, including decreased muscle mass, increased body fat, and diminished bone density. Additionally, lower HGH levels can lead to thinner, less elastic skin, resulting in wrinkles and a loss of youthful appearance. Beyond aesthetics, the decline in HGH affects cognitive function, energy levels, and overall vitality. Research suggests that restoring HGH to optimal levels may help mitigate some of these age-related changes, although this approach requires careful consideration of risks and benefits.

Risks and Considerations of HGH Therapy
Despite its potential benefits, HGH therapy carries significant risks, especially when used improperly or without medical guidance. Excessive HGH levels can lead to joint pain, fluid retention, carpal tunnel syndrome, and insulin resistance. Long-term use may also increase the risk of developing diabetes, cardiovascular issues, or acromegaly, a condition characterized by abnormal bone growth. Additionally, the unregulated use of HGH supplements or injections can pose serious health risks due to inconsistent quality and dosing. Before considering HGH therapy, individuals must weigh the potential benefits against these risks and consult a qualified healthcare provider.
